Detailed analysis of the SEAT Ibiza ST Style 1.6 TDI CR 90 CV DPF (2010-2012)
General description
The 2010 SEAT Ibiza ST Style 1.6 TDI CR 90 CV DPF is a proposition that combines the versatility of a compact estate with the characteristic agility of the Ibiza. Designed for those seeking space without sacrificing efficiency, this model presents itself as a practical and economical option for daily use and family getaways. Its diesel engine, known for its low consumption, makes it an ideal companion for covering miles without worries.
Driving experience
Behind the wheel of the Ibiza ST, the feeling is one of control and agility. The electro-hydraulic steering offers precise response, allowing for dynamic driving both in the city and on the open road. The 90 hp 1.6 TDI engine, while not an abundance of power, delivers its 230 Nm of torque from low revolutions, which translates into good recovery capability and safe overtakes. The suspension, McPherson type at the front axle and torsion beam with trailing arms at the rear, effectively filters out road irregularities, offering a good balance between comfort and stability. It's a car that invites you to enjoy driving, with an honest and predictable response.

Technology and features
In terms of technology, the 2010 Ibiza ST Style incorporates the essentials for comfortable and safe driving. Its 90 hp 1.6 TDI CR engine with common rail direct injection, turbo, and intercooler, is an example of diesel efficiency of its time, achieving a combined consumption of 4.2 l/100km and CO2 emissions of 109 g/km. The 5-speed manual transmission perfectly matches the engine's character. In terms of safety, it features ventilated front disc brakes and rear discs, ensuring effective braking. Although it does not have the latest innovations in connectivity or driving assistants that we see today, it more than meets the expectations of its segment and year.
Competition
In the competitive compact estate segment, the 2010 SEAT Ibiza ST faced rivals such as the Skoda Fabia Combi, the Renault Clio Grand Tour, or the Peugeot 207 SW. Compared to them, the Ibiza ST stood out for its more dynamic and youthful design, its agile handling, and its efficient diesel engine. While some rivals might offer more interior space or more complete equipment in certain versions, the Ibiza ST positioned itself as a balanced option with excellent value for money, especially for those who valued aesthetics and driving fun.
